コード例 #1
0
        protected override void OnModelCreating(ModelBuilder builder)
        {
            base.OnModelCreating(builder);

            LogDbContext = this.GetService <LogDbContext>();
            LogDbContext.People.Add(new Person {
                Id = 1, FullName = "SinjulMBH"
            });
            LogDbContext.SaveChanges();
            var LogDbContext = LogDbContext.People.ToList();
        }
コード例 #2
0
        protected override void OnModelCreating(ModelBuilder builder)
        {
            base.OnModelCreating(builder);

            LogDbContext logDbCintext  = this.GetService <LogDbContext>();
            LogDbContext logDbCintext2 = this.GetInfrastructure().GetRequiredService <LogDbContext>();

            logDbCintext.People.Add(new Person {
                Id = 1, FullName = "SinjulMBH"
            });
            logDbCintext.SaveChanges();
            var people = logDbCintext.People.ToList();
        }
コード例 #3
0
        protected override void OnModelCreating(ModelBuilder builder)
        {
            base.OnModelCreating(builder);

            var ctx = ((IInfrastructure <IServiceProvider>) this).GetService <LogDbContext>();

            LogDbContext logDbCintext = this.GetService <LogDbContext>();

            //LogDbContext logDbCintext2 = this.GetInfrastructure().GetRequiredService<LogDbContext>();
            logDbCintext.People.Add(new Person {
                FullName = "SinjulMBH"
            });
            //logDbCintext2.People.Add(new Person { Id = 2, FullName = "JackSlater" });
            logDbCintext.SaveChanges();
            var people = logDbCintext.People.ToList();
        }